6 messaggi dal 14 ottobre 2012
www.idea-r.it
Questo strano comportamento l'ho sperimentato sia in fase di debug con IIS Express/Visual Studio 2012, che una volta pubblicato il sito sul mio ISP (Aruba per l'esattezza).

Nel web.config avevo impostato

<httpRedirect enabled="true" exactDestination="true" httpResponseStatus="Permanent">
<add wildcard="/Default.aspx" destination="/FirstPage.aspx" />
</httpRedirect>


Poi in seguito volevo cambiare il redirect, ma non ci sono riuscito in nessuna maniera. Ho usato sia

<httpRedirect enabled="true" exactDestination="true" httpResponseStatus="Permanent">
<clear/>
<add wildcard="/Default.aspx" destination="/SecondPage.aspx" />
</httpRedirect>


sia

<httpRedirect enabled="true" exactDestination="true" httpResponseStatus="Permanent">
<remove wildcard="/Default.aspx" />
<add wildcard="/Default.aspx" destination="/SecondPage.aspx" />
</httpRedirect>


ma il sito continua a fare redirect su FirstPage.aspx.
Cosa mi sta sfuggendo?
Modificato da IgorDR il 24 febbraio 2013 14.47 -
6 messaggi dal 14 ottobre 2012
www.idea-r.it
Ho trovato la soluzione (o meglio l'ispirazione) da solo su
http://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html

"Clients with link editing capabilities ought to automatically re-link references to the Request-URI to one or more of the new references returned by the server, where possible. This response is cacheable unless indicated otherwise."

Ciò significa che il mio problema stava sul client, non sul server.
Eliminando i file temporanei di Internet Explorer, il problema si è risolto. Un pomeriggio perso... della Domenica per giunta!
Modificato da IgorDR il 24 febbraio 2013 22.28 -

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.